Understanding the Anatomy of Your Car’s A/C System

Before you start turning wrenches, you need to know what you are looking at. The automotive air conditioning system is a closed loop that relies on refrigerant to move heat from the cabin to the outside air. It consists of five main components: the compressor, condenser, expansion valve, evaporator, and receiver-drier.

The compressor is the heart of the system, pumping refrigerant through the lines. The condenser, usually located right in front of your radiator, cools the high-pressure gas into a liquid. If you do a lot of off-roading, the condenser is often the first part to fail because it is vulnerable to rocks and debris.

Inside the dash, the evaporator absorbs heat from the cabin air. The expansion valve or orifice tube regulates the flow, while the receiver-drier filters out moisture. Any break in the hoses or seals connecting these parts will cause the system to lose pressure and stop cooling effectively.

The Role of Refrigerant and Oil

Your system uses a specific type of refrigerant, usually R134a or the newer R1234yf. This gas carries a special PAG oil that lubricates the compressor’s internal moving parts. When refrigerant leaks out, this vital oil often escapes with it, which can lead to a seized compressor if ignored.

Low refrigerant levels prevent the system from reaching the correct pressure. Most modern cars have a low-pressure cutoff switch that stops the compressor from engaging if the level is too low. If you hear your compressor clutch clicking on and off rapidly, you likely have a leak that needs immediate attention.

Finding the source of the leak is the most critical step in the entire process. You cannot fix what you cannot see, and A/C leaks are notoriously difficult to spot because refrigerant is a gas at atmospheric pressure. However, there are three proven methods used by technicians to pinpoint the breach.

The first and easiest method is a visual inspection for oily residue. Since refrigerant is mixed with oil, a leak will often leave a greasy, dust-covered spot on a hose or fitting. Check the crimp points where rubber hoses meet metal pipes, as these are common failure points due to engine vibration.

The second method involves using a UV dye kit. You inject a small amount of fluorescent dye into the low-side service port and run the A/C for a few minutes. Using a UV light and yellow-tinted glasses, you can scan the engine bay for a bright “glow” that reveals exactly where the gas is escaping.

Using an Electronic Leak Detector

For very small leaks that dye might not catch, professionals use an electronic “sniffer.” This tool detects the chemical signature of the refrigerant in the air. You simply move the probe along the A/C lines, and the device will beep faster as it gets closer to the leak source.

If you suspect the leak is inside the cabin, the evaporator is the likely culprit. This is a tough job because the evaporator is buried deep inside the dashboard. A sniffer is often the only way to confirm an evaporator leak without tearing the entire interior of the car apart.

Common Leak Locations and Why They Fail

In my experience working on off-road rigs and daily drivers, certain areas fail more often than others. O-rings are the most frequent offenders. These small rubber seals sit at every connection point in the system and can dry out or crack over time, especially in vehicles that sit for long periods.

The condenser is another high-traffic area for leaks. Because it sits at the front of the vehicle, it takes a constant beating from road salt, gravel, and mud. A single small stone kicked up by a truck can puncture a cooling fin, leading to a slow but steady loss of pressure.

Lastly, check the service ports themselves. The Schrader valves inside the charging ports can become loose or the internal seals can perish. If you see bubbles forming around the dust cap when you remove it, you have found your leak. These are fortunately very cheap and easy to replace.

The Impact of Off-Road Vibrations

For the FatBoysOffroad crowd, remember that extreme vibrations from corrugated roads can loosen fittings. Metal lines can also rub against the frame or other engine components if they aren’t properly secured. This mechanical abrasion eventually wears a hole through the aluminum tubing.

Always check your mounting brackets after a heavy weekend on the trails. If a line feels loose, zip-tie it or add a piece of rubber hose as a buffer to prevent metal-on-metal contact. Preventing a leak is always easier than learning how to fix aircon leak in car systems in the middle of a desert.

Tools and Materials Required for the Repair

To do this job right, you need more than just a can of “sub-zero” spray from the local parts store. A proper DIY kit should include a manifold gauge set. These gauges allow you to see the pressure on both the high and low sides of the system, which is vital for a correct diagnosis.

You will also need a vacuum pump if you plan on opening the system. Any time you replace a part, air and moisture enter the lines. Moisture is the arch-nemesis of your A/C; it can turn into acid or freeze into ice crystals that block the expansion valve. A vacuum pump boils off this moisture.

Other essentials include a set of A/C-specific O-rings (usually green or purple), a valve core tool, and a refrigerant scale. Precision is key here. Modern systems are designed for a very specific weight of refrigerant, often measured in ounces or grams. Guessing usually leads to poor performance or damage.

Choosing the Right Sealant

If you have a tiny pinhole leak in a hard-to-reach area, you might consider a chemical sealant. When researching how to fix aircon leak in car units, you will find “stop-leak” products. Use these with caution. Only use high-quality, professional-grade sealants that are “polymer-free” to avoid clogging your expansion valve.

Avoid the cheap “leak sealer” cans that contain hardening agents. These can gum up the internal valves of your compressor or ruin a professional recovery machine if you ever take the car to a shop. Stick to oil-based sealants that swell the O-rings or provide a soft seal for microscopic pores.

Step-by-Step Guide: Replacing a Leaking O-Ring

Let’s walk through a common scenario: a leaking fitting at the condenser. First, you must ensure the system is empty. It is illegal and environmentally damaging to vent refrigerant into the atmosphere. Take your car to a shop to have the refrigerant recovered safely before you open any lines.

Once the system is depressurized, use a backup wrench to hold the fitting steady while you loosen the nut. Carefully pull the line away and remove the old O-ring. Inspect the mating surfaces for any corrosion or dirt. Even a tiny speck of grit can prevent a new seal from holding pressure.

Lubricate the new O-ring with a dab of fresh PAG oil. This helps it slide into place without tearing. Reconnect the line and tighten it to the manufacturer’s torque specification. Over-tightening can crush the O-ring or strip the aluminum threads, creating an even bigger headache.

Vacuuming and Recharging the System

After replacing the seal, connect your vacuum pump to the manifold gauges. Open both valves and run the pump for at least 30 to 45 minutes. This creates a deep vacuum that removes all atmospheric air. Close the valves and let it sit for another 15 minutes to see if the needle moves; if it stays put, your leak is gone.

Now you can recharge. With the engine running and the A/C on max, slowly add refrigerant through the low-side port. Watch your gauges and your scale. Stop once you reach the weight specified on the sticker under your hood. Never charge through the high side while the engine is running, as this can cause the can to explode.

When to Replace the Condenser or Compressor

Sometimes, learning how to fix aircon leak in car setups means knowing when a part is beyond repair. If your condenser has a massive hole from a trail mishap, no amount of sealant will fix it. Replacing a condenser is usually a matter of removing a few bolts and disconnecting the lines.

A leaking compressor shaft seal is another major issue. You might see oil sprayed in a circle around the compressor pulley. While you can technically replace a shaft seal, most DIYers find it more reliable to swap the entire compressor unit. A remanufactured unit is often the most cost-effective path to cold air.

Whenever you replace a major component like the compressor or condenser, you must also replace the receiver-drier or accumulator. This part contains a desiccant (like those silica packets in shoe boxes) that absorbs moisture. Once the system has been open to the air, the old desiccant is likely saturated and useless.

Pro Tips for Off-Roaders and Long-Distance Travelers

If you spend a lot of time on dusty trails, your A/C has to work twice as hard. Dust and mud can clog the condenser fins, reducing heat transfer and causing high-side pressures to skyrocket. This extra pressure puts immense strain on every seal in the system, often leading to premature leaks.

Make it a habit to gently spray out your condenser with a garden hose after every muddy outing. Do not use a high-pressure washer, as the force can bend the delicate aluminum fins and block airflow. A clean condenser is the best insurance policy against a system failure in the middle of nowhere.

For those building an overlanding rig, consider installing a protective mesh screen in front of the condenser. This “bug screen” or rock guard can deflect small stones and large insects before they can cause a puncture. It is a five-minute mod that can save you a five-hundred-dollar repair bill down the road.

Safety Warnings and Environmental Responsibility

Working on A/C systems carries specific risks. Refrigerant can cause instant frostbite if it touches your skin or eyes. Always wear safety glasses and gloves when handling charging hoses. If a hose bursts or a fitting leaks while you are working, the escaping gas is extremely cold.

Furthermore, be aware of the pressure. The high side of an A/C system can reach over 300 PSI on a hot day. Never disconnect a line while the system is under pressure. Use your manifold gauges to verify that the pressure is at zero before you pick up a wrench. Safety is the priority in any DIY project.

Finally, remember that R134a and R1234yf are potent greenhouse gases. While it might be tempting to just “top it off” every few weeks, you are contributing to environmental damage. Finding and fixing the leak is the only responsible way to maintain your vehicle’s climate control system.

Can I use a stop-leak product for a large hole?

No. Stop-leak products are designed for microscopic pores and drying O-rings. If you have a visible puncture or a cracked hose, the sealant will simply blow out of the hole. For structural damage, you must replace the affected component to ensure a lasting repair.

How much does it cost to fix an A/C leak at a shop?

A professional repair can range from $150 for a simple O-ring and recharge to over $1,000 if the evaporator or compressor needs replacement. By learning how to fix aircon leak in car issues yourself, you can often save 60% to 80% of that cost, provided you have the right tools.

Why does my A/C smell like gym socks?

This is usually caused by mold or bacteria growing on the evaporator fins inside your dash, rather than a refrigerant leak. However, if you smell a sweet, chemical odor, that could be the refrigerant itself. It is best to check the evaporator drain tube to ensure it isn’t clogged first.

Is it legal to recharge my own car A/C?

In most regions, it is perfectly legal for a consumer to purchase refrigerant and recharge their own vehicle. However, it is illegal to intentionally vent refrigerant into the air. Always have a professional shop recover the gas before you perform any disassembly of the system.
